This listing serves as an intern pool in the event that a County department requests a list of candidates. Applying to this posting does not guarantee placement.
Under supervision, assists and participates in the work performed by employees of a specific profession; through participation, receives supervised work experience in a specific professional vocation; and performs other related duties as required. Incumbents of this class are current undergraduate or graduate students with a major study area directed towards a specific profession and departmental assignments. The Educational Support Team uses this as an intern pool to select candidates for an internship that may not require a recruitment to be posted.
We will monitor this pool and select candidates for internships based upon their scope of interest, education, and matches the department needs.

Duties may include, but are not limited to:
- Assist and participate in the day-to-day assigned work of professional employees.
- Assist and participate in special research, studies, surveys, and investigations; assist and participate in the compilation, tabulation, and analysis of information and data.
- Assist and participate in the preparation of briefs, reports, evaluations, specifications, and plans.
- Attend divisional and departmental staff meetings; prepare reports of suggestions and comments of observations regarding the various aspects of the department and program.
- May perform sub-professional assignments in support of professional staff.
Minimum qualifications include:
- A cumulative grade point average of minimum 2.5 GPA.
- Current enrollment in, or recently graduated from, a Bachelor's or Master's program at an accredited college or university in a program relevant to the specific internship.
- Knowledge of the goals and functions of the specific profession to which assigned; use of computer hardware and software as needed to accurately perform duties.
- Ability to take direction and supervision; benefit and learn rapidly from on-the-job training; think logically and write clearly and concisely; compile data, perform arithmetical computations, analyze statistical data and prepare reports; learn to operate and use specialized equipment; maintain cooperative relations with co-workers and the public.
All applicants, including alumni, are required to include a current resume and most recent unofficial/official transcript. Documents must be uploaded as attachments at time of application to be considered.
